I've been using LINDA for a while. I just reinstalled my sim due a recent dll.xml issue that provoked a CTD. Updated to FSUIPC 4.959m, all good. But LINDA (updated to 2.88 today) does not trigger anything from any aircraft. I see that the buttons work in the LINDA GUI, but no action takes place in the aircraft.

 

First time it does this to me. Any suggestions?

Have you assigned functions to the Switch Panel switches? You need a ON function for OnPress and an OFF function for OnRelease.

 

For example, for the PANEL switch you need Light_PANEL_on (OnPress) and Light_PANEL_off (OnRelease) or equivalent for the aircraft you are using.

Changes to P3D, FSUIPC4 and LINDA have led to some issues.

 

I suggest you go to the LINDA Setup page and open the Console (tick Developer Mode if required). Select Verbose logging and tick GUI and LUA. Restart your Flt Sim and LINDA all buttons pressed will logged (in great detail). Look for any red error reports. Any errors can produce the problem you are seeing.

FSUIPC4 4.959n. A new version should be released shortly as 4.960 (don't quote me) which resolves a number of issues with LINDA and MCP such as P3D crashing.

 

The LINDA 2.8.8 v2 build is unchanged except for the removal of a system config-hid file which was causing new installation issues for some LINDA users. LINDA 2.8.8 has been tested with the to-be-released version of FSUIPC4 and P3D v3.4 HF2.
